Free trial users and freezes

A free trial normally cannot be “frozen” like a paid membership. The useful deadlines are the conversion date, first paid charge and cancellation cutoff. Before you sign at D1 Training
D1 Training does not publish enrollment fee, annual fee, cancellation fee or monthly rate nationally — those are set at club or franchise level. That is normal for this brand, but it means the number you are quoted is negotiable and worth pinning down. Ask these before you sign:
- What is the enrollment or joining fee today?Ask whether any current promotion waives it, and get the waiver in writing on the agreement itself — not just verbally.
- Is there an annual or facility fee, and which month does it bill?This is the charge most members forget. Ask for the exact billing date so it does not land as a surprise 60 days after you join.
- What is the cancellation notice period and is there an early-termination fee?Ask how notice must be delivered (in person, certified mail, or online) and request written confirmation when you do cancel.
- What is the exact recurring rate, and is it locked for the full term?Ask whether the rate can increase mid-agreement and how much notice you get before it does.
- Can I see the full agreement before I pay?Read the auto-renewal and transfer clauses. In most U.S. states you have a short cooling-off window, but it starts the day you sign.
